Abstract
"PROCESSO PARA MELHORAR AS CARACTERìSTICAS DE DESEMPENHO DE UM CATALISADOR, E, PROCESSO CATALìTICO". Um catalisador que compreende um óxido de metal misturado é útil para a oxidação de fase vapor de um alcano ou uma mistura de um alcano e um alqueno em um ácido carboxílico insaturado e para a amoxidação de fase vapor de um alcano ou uma mistura de um alcano e um alqueno em uma nitrila insaturada. O catalisador é tratado com uma fonte de hidrogênio, um álcool, uma fonte de NO~ x~ ou uma mistura destes.
